TROUBLEDIAGNOSIS FORDTC21
Ignition Signal
COMPONENT DESCRIPTION
Ignition coil
&
power transistor (Builtintodistributor)
The ignition coilisasmall molded type.Theignition signalfrom
the ECM issent tothe power transistor. Thepower transistor
switches onand offthe ignition coilprimary circuit.Asthe pri-
mary circuit isturned onand off,the proper highvoltage is
induced inthe coil secondary circuit.
